Escalation — SpoolHaven Print Microservice

Plugin authors: if jobs submitted through your plugin remain in QUEUED for more than five minutes, first verify your plugin's heartbeat endpoint is responding, since stale heartbeats cause silent dequeue suspension. If the heartbeat is healthy but jobs still stall, capture the spooler trace log for the affected tenant and escalate with the job IDs attached. Escalations go to the print platform duty desk.

pager mailbox: quenath.fraax@paliqsys.corp

Ticket: Config drift on Paylode retry workers

During last night's audit we found the retry workers in the Paylode cluster are running with idempotency key TTLs that don't match what's in source control. Two nodes expire keys after one hour instead of twenty-four, which means duplicate charges are possible on delayed retries. Until the drift job reconciles, don't restart workers manually. For reference, the values currently deployed on the drifted nodes are below.

service settings:
ralael:
  pin: 7453
  tenant: zorath
  seal: seal_087806e4
  metrics_host: metrics.ralael.paliqworks.example
  standby_team: fraath
  escalation: praok-istiel
  nonce: 10e083

Migration step 7: cutting the bounce processor over to the new Finchgate queue. Reviewer, please verify three things: the hard-bounce threshold is unchanged from the legacy Mailhollow values, the suppression-list sync now points at the replicated store, and retry backoff uses exponential rather than fixed intervals. The old processor drained cleanly in staging, but double-check the dead-letter routing since that path is untested under load. To make review easier, the complete set of configuration values applied during this step appears below.

config for hawip-bahop:
[fendor]
host = fendor.paliqworks.corp
user = fendor_svc
database = fendor_prod

Subject: LockerLine cut-over complete

Team — the Pressfold laundry-locker access flow moved to the new gateway last night. Old PIN path is dead; all opens go through token exchange now. Two kiosks at the Arnsberg site needed a firmware nudge, otherwise clean. Legacy service stays read-only for two weeks, then gets deleted. For the record, the gateway went live with these configuration values.

config for bahop-baduf:
[kasion]
team = lamath
access_code = ac_d807e5
host = kasion.paliqcloud.corp
port = 4000
owner = julix.tamvan
peer = frair.qorvelsoft.local